Responsibilities

  • Implement and manage header bidding solutions (e.g., Prebid.js, server-side bidding)
  • Maintain and optimize all ad tag setups for display, video, and native inventory
  • Work within Google Ad Manager (GAM) to set up ad units, line items, and targeting
  • Manage technical configuration of SSPs (e.g., Magnite, Index, Publift)
  • Support PMP and curated marketplace deal execution from a technical standpoint
  • Monitor bid responses, demand partner health, and ad performance
  • Work closely with the engineers in testing new ad technology to run across the ACM network
  • Identify and resolve issues related to ad serving, latency, bid errors, and measurement discrepancies
  • Work with the Yield team to provide technical insights on auction dynamics, fill rates, and discrepancies
  • Ensure compliance with privacy regulations (GDPR, CCPA) and manage Consent Management Platforms (CMPs)
  • Support implementation of IAB frameworks (e.g., TCF v2.2, Seller Defined Audiences/Curation Framework)
